The New Mavericks Podcast: Carl Alexander

"Hailed as "exceptional...[with] a beautiful and powerful voice," by The Harlem Globe, Carl Alexander is a budding American countertenor known for his captivating performance incorporating informative literature. A graduate of Morehouse College and Northwestern University he has been featured in a number of performances across the United States and abroad.

As a young, queer black artist, his artistic expression has focused on the intersection of sex & gender, race and sexual orientation. His time away from the academy has allowed him to explore these facets of his identity through musical projects such as the Voic(ed) Project and through poignant concert programming.

He looks forward to spending time with New Mavericks, exploring the untapped potential of diversity and complexity in the world of performing art."
